Spalding Flower Parade committee will hold pop up event to encourage ‘urgently’ needed volunteers




A committee which is urgently looking for volunteers to help with a town’s showpiece event will be holding a pop-up event this Friday (March 28).

Spalding Flower Parade takes place Saturday, May 10 — running through the town from Springfields Event and Conference Centre — and organisers are looking for a number of people to help with marshalling the major event.

The parade, resurrected in 2023 by Stephen Timewell, has a ‘musicals’ theme for 2025 and the pop-up event at the United Reformed Church, Pinchbeck Road from 6.30pm- 8pm has been arranged to encourage volunteers to come forward so that it can hit the right note.

Tanya Chandler, volunteers coordinator, said: “We are powered by the huge generosity of people giving up some of their time to help volunteer for us.

“We are always looking for people to help us in many different ways.

“These are vital roles we need volunteers for in order for us to make your 2025 Spalding Flower Parade.”

The committee formed to pick up the baton from Mr Timewell after he left the town is urgently looking for people willing to take on the following tasks: road closure marshals, barrier control, event site set up/takedown, gazebo setups, position lighting towers, erect signage and forklift driver.

Raising funds for the parade is an ongoing venture - including bingo and quiz nights, collection buckets for donations - and volunteers play an integral part in the success of the parade.
